Other Psychology & Counseling is the 555th most popular major in the country with 666 degrees awarded in 2020-2021.

Across the Southeast region, there were 83 other psychology and counseling gra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ively. At the master’s degree level specifically, there were 31 other psychology and counseling graduates with average earnings and debt of $55,213 and $0 respectively.

This year’s “Schools for a Master’s Highly Focused on Other Psychology & Counseling Major in the Southeast Region” ranking looked at 3 colleges that offer degrees in a bachelor’s in other psychology and counseling. This a ranking of the schools where the largest percentage of students has enrolled in other psychology and counseling.
